WILL MISS

THIS MAN

London, Nov. 2. When Sergeant Milton B. Ketauver, of Brooklyn, N. Y returns to the USA. shortly, ' after two and a half years' duty In England with the United States Air Force, he will be greatly missed by Sunday concert-goers in the Home Coun- ties

· For Sgt. Kefauver how devoted all his spare time away from work at the headquarters of the Third Air Force to his music. In the last 28 months he has played in 108 concerts with 97 different orchestries.

More than once he has played In as many as fur concerts on

Sunday.

Forty-one-year-old Sgt. Kefauver 'plays the French Thorn.

He has been presented with an inscribed Hiver cigarette cake for his work for the Stoneleigh. Surrey, Junior Orchestra, who worl the Festival of Britain championship of a Lendim con- petition,
